pb调用其它语言编写的dll的问题

PowerBuilder > API 调用 [问题点数:50分,结帖人xingjiaren]
等级
本版专家分:3401
结帖率 100%
等级
本版专家分:13486
等级
本版专家分:3401
等级
本版专家分:13486
等级
本版专家分:378
xingjiaren

等级:

PB调用C#编写Dll类库

在c# 中编写com组件,供PB调用实例 前言:c#中写的dll直接是不能被pb调用的,只有写成com组件才可以调用,所以用c#写dll时要注意。 c#中新建类库  类库类型为通用类库,项目名为AddCom 1、配置:右键点击解决...

PB调用C#编写DLL

PB虽然说用的人越来越少,但是其应用的场合还是很多的.

关于PB调用C++的DLL

1、因为PB中没有 void类型,所以在 dll中的方法,写返回类型的时候不要返回void 2、关于PB中没有char*,传参数的时候 直接传入string 即可 3、PBdll方法声明 4、在事件中 直接调用即可

pb调用c#编写dll(实例为画带箭头的线)

本人最近要在pb端做一个小的功能——在界面上任意指定...这个时候发现单纯用pb来做无法完成(至少目前我没有找到简便的方法,知道的兄弟可以留言告知下),所以想用c#编写一个类库专门用于画线,同时也学习一下c...

vc++ 2017 编写pb(powerbuilder)可以调用dll库程序(含C语言字符串处理函数)

powerbuilder 程序开发过程,经常会调用一些外部函数(dll库函数),本文介绍 vc++如何编写pb可以调用dll库函数。 示例使用IDE:microsoft visual studio 2017 一、创建一个动态链接库(DLL)项目。 二、编写...

C++ 6编写PB调用DLL

PB调用代码 声明 function boolean test(string x,ref string y) library "test.dll" 按钮 string x,y y = space(255) boolean z x='test' z = test(x,y) messagebox('提示',y) dll功能 使y=x return true

PB调用C++ DLL程序范例

关于如何在PB调用C++ DLL程序范例,程序中附带了C++的源代码和DLL,以及PB调用代码。

pb调用dll实例

--- 动态链接库(Dynamic-Link Library...即可以用VC++、VB、PowerBuilder、Delphi、汇编语言等建立DLL,然后在不同语言编制的应用程序中调用它。下面用一个实例说明通过DLL实现PowerBuilder程序和VC++程序之间的连接。

pb通过dll调用mysql_PB调用C#编写Dll类库

在c# 中编写com组件,供PB调用实例前言:c#中写的dll直接是不能被pb调用的,只有写成com组件才可以调用,所以用c#写dll时要注意。c#中新建类库类库类型为通用类库,项目名为AddCom1、配置:右键点击解决方案资源管理...

PB调用.NET/C#开发的动态库DLL问题

之前用C#做了一个Dll提供给第三方调用(主要为PB用户)。 ...pb一直无法调用我写的dll,导致问题排查了3天。 最后找出原因是因为,对方环境没有安装.net framework。没有将dll注册导致的。  ...

Pb调用 c#编写DLL

Pb调用 c#编写DLL的方法 C#以其简单易用,功能强大深受大家喜爱.PowerBuilder作为C/S的MIS开发工具,十分简单灵活,开发时间短,开发及维护成本低,一直是中小企业信息管理系统的首选开发工具.但是PB的局限性限制了它...

备忘:PB调用c++ dll

最近因为项目需要将某算法封装为dll以供PB调用,其间出现了某些某些问题,先将其一一记录。 最开始封装好的dll,c++能够调用,但pb调用时却报错。通过查阅资料得知,PB调用dll中,需要以_stdcall来声明外部...

PB调用C#写的dll文件

C#写的dll文件,直接可以被PB调用,很爽的!声明下,不是源创哦,是在网上找的资料,经过自己的调试,成功!

PB调用C/C++写的dll

pbdll.cpp: ...extern "C" __declspec(dllexport) int WINAPI out_num(int x) { int y; char msg[30]; y=x; sprintf(msg, "计算结果:%o!",y); ::MessageBox(NULL,msg,"信息",MB_OK); return

Visual Studio 2019 C++ 编写 PowerBuilder 可调用DLL

第二步:编写源文件c2pbdll.cpp,定义函数 // c2pbdll.cpp : 定义 DLL 的导出函数。 // #include "pch.h" #include "framework.h" #include "c2pbdll.h" extern "C" { _declspec(dllexport) int add(int a, ...

如何用VC编写PB调用DLL

编写一般的DLL方法相同,需要注意以下两点: (1)调用约定 c函数有_stdcall、_cdecl、_fastcall等多种调用约定,调用约定...编写PB调用DLL,请使用_stdcall调用约定,如下所示: extern "c" _declspec(DLLex...

易语言dll中文本型参数或返回值在其他语言调用异常问题

最近用易语言写的一个功能型动态链接库,需要在PB开发环境中调用,但是发现个问题, 易语言中文本型变量和PB中string类型好像不完全一样,传参乱码或者异常等问题 后来根据抛出异常乱码,在编码工具中校验后发现,...

【原创】PB调用SAP的Web Service结构体数组参数方法详解(使用C#调用Web Service生成dll

最近接口项目需要用PB调用SAP的Web Service...研究发现,我们可以使用C#调用结构体数组参数的Web Service,然后拆解为单结构体,转换为字符串数组参数,封装为DLL函数,供PB调用。这种方式理论上,应该适用于PB的任何版

pb调用vc dll约定

VC PB dll VC6中的函数调用约定:  调用约定 堆栈清除 参数传递  __cdecl 调用者 从右到左,通过堆栈传递  __stdcall 函数体 从右到左,通过堆栈传递  __fastcall 函数体 从右到左,优先使用寄

pb调用C#中COM组件实例(源码+运行EXE)

pb调用C#中COM组件实例(源码+运行EXE) 说明 http://blog.csdn.net/tangkechu/article/details/37593911

Microsoft Visual C++ 2015-2019 运行库合集,包含32位64位

Microsoft Visual C++ 2015-2019 运行库合集,32位64位都有,解决缺失dll包问题。

从零基础开始用Python处理Excel数据.pdf

首先学习Python的基础知识,然后使用Python来控制Excel,做数据处理。 Excel使用者、Python爱好者、数据处理人员、办公人员等 第1章 python基础 1.1 什么是python? 1.2 为什么要学习用Python处理Excel表格? 1.3 手把手教你安装python程序 1.3.1 下载python 1.3.2 安装python 1.3.3 验证是否安装成功 1.4 安装Python集成开发工具PyCharm 1.4.1 下载 1.4.2 安装 1.5 Python的输入与输出

C语言从入门到精通+贪吃蛇游戏开发实战

掌握C语言数据类型,printf,scanf函数,运算符,if语句,switch语句,for,while,do...while循环语句;常用数学函数应用;一维数组,多维数组,查找和常用排序算法,结构体与指针,自定义函数的定义与使用,函数的实参与形参;用户图形界面,大量的上课习题,深入浅出的详细讲解,结合开发贪吃蛇游戏实战项目,能达到精通C语言的目标。 掌握C语言数据类型,printf,scanf函数,运算符,if语句,switch语句,for,while,do...while循环语句;常用数学函数应用;一维数组,多维数组,查找和常用排序算法,结构体与指针,自定义函数的定义与使用,函数的实参与形参;用户图形界面,大量的上课习题,深入浅出的详细讲解,结合开发贪吃蛇游戏实战项目,能达到精通C语言的目标。

互联网+大赛商业计划书案例(慧淬 国赛金奖).pdf

互联网+创新创业大赛国赛金奖——“慧淬”,商业计划书 互联网+创新创业大赛国赛金奖——“慧淬”,商业计划书

ArcGIS与CASS在地籍建库中的结合应用

课程采用ArcGIS10.3.1中文版与CASS7.1录制。使用与ArcGIS的10.0、10.1、10.2、10.3、10.4、10.5,利用地籍项目实战,提升ArcGIS的应用水平,掌握不动产中地籍的基本处理方法,是就业佳品。 提升ArcGIS的应用水平,掌握不动产中地籍的基本处理方法,是就业必备佳品。

Java基础核心技术:面向对象编程(day05-day07)

本套Java视频完全针对初级学员,课堂实录,自发布以来,好评如潮!Java视频中注重与学生互动,讲授幽默诙谐、细致入微,覆盖Java基础所有核心知识点,同类Java视频中也是代码量大、案例多、实战性强的。同时,本Java视频教程注重技术原理剖析,深入JDK源码,辅以代码实战贯穿始终,用实践驱动理论,并辅以必要的代码练习。 通过20的课程学习,使学员掌握java核心语法、面向对象思想编程、异常处理、IO流、集合类、多线程、网络编程等。

javaweb mooc在线系统案例实战

讲解在线mooc系统的开发,从需求分析到类图设计,数据库设计,架构设计,代码编写等等。 掌握java web开发实战

Java系列技术之Spring5框架

Spring是一个开放源代码的设计层面框架,他解决的是业务逻辑层和其他各层的松耦合问题,因此它将面向接口的编程思想贯穿整个系统应用。本课讲全面的剖析Spring框架的核心技术,并带大家学会Spring在实际项目的使用方法! Spring的核心的东西讲明白

SpringBoot实战开发视频

本视频教程包括了SpringBoot的基本使用及SpringBoot如何和各项技术整合。在上述环境下,SpringBoot应运而生。它使用“习惯由于配置”的理念让项目运行起来。使用SpringBoot很容易创建一个独立运行(运行jar,内嵌Servlet容器)准生产级别的基于Spring框架的项目,使用SpringBoot可以不用或只需要很少的Spring配置。 本视频教程包括了SpringBoot的基本使用及SpringBoot如何和各项技术整合。

终极版C语言(一)

整个教程以 C++ 语言为核心,完整精彩的演练了数据结构、算法、设计模式、数据库、大数据高并发检索、文件重定向、多线程同步、进程通讯、黑客劫持技术、网络安全、加密解密,以及各种精彩的小项目等,非常适合大家学习。讲课生动风趣、深入浅出,全套视频内容充实。 手把手教你从菜鸟到 C++ 语言高手,让你知识点一通百通,求职面试无往不利,为后续课程、iOS、游戏开发打下极其坚实的基础!

相关热词 c#書籍推薦 c#打印pdf中的图片 c# 抽象函数的作用 mono打包c# c#网关技术选型 c#比java简单 c#线程和锁 c# 秒表计时器 c#数组怎么写 c#后台分类管理源码